World Allergy Forum
The World Allergy Forum (WAF) is the longest running educational program series sponsored by the World Allergy Organization (WAO). World Allergy Forum symposia are held at major international allergy meetings. Each symposium is developed by an international expert advisory panel to provide up-to-the-minute presentations on scientific and clinical developments in the field of allergic disease.
